In a food mill, pulse the pumpkin seeds, garlic, and a generous pinch each of salt and pepper up until the seeds are broken down. Include the parmesan, oregano, basil, honey, and lemon enthusiasm and juice and pulse up until thoroughly integrated. With the motor running, stream in the olive oil a bit at a time till the pesto is creamy.
